
Java如何打中文
用户关注问题
Java中如何正确处理中文字符编码?
在使用Java编写程序时,如何确保中文字符能够被正确编码和显示?
Java中文字符编码处理方法
Java默认使用UTF-8编码,可以通过设置文件读取和写入的编码格式确保中文字符正确处理。例如,在读写文件时,使用InputStreamReader和OutputStreamWriter指定UTF-8编码。此外,Java源代码文件自身也建议保存为UTF-8编码。
Java程序中如何显示中文字符?
我想在Java的控制台或GUI界面显示中文文本,应该注意什么?
Java中显示中文的注意事项
确保控制台或GUI环境支持中文字体和编码。控制台需要支持UTF-8编码,编译时也应使用UTF-8编码。GUI界面如Swing组件,默认支持Unicode,可以直接显示中文,但还需设置合适的字体。
Java中输入中文时遇到乱码怎么办?
在Java程序运行时,如果输入中文字符后出现乱码,应该如何解决?
解决Java中文输入乱码的方法
乱码通常由编码不一致引起。检查输入流的编码设置,确保使用合适的编码格式读取键盘输入或文件输入。在控制台环境下,可通过设置IDE或者命令行终端的编码为UTF-8,避免乱码问题。